CYP1A2

细胞色素P450 1A2(英語:Cytochrome P450 1A2 (缩写为CYP1A2),是细胞色素P450混合功能氧化家族的一员,参与体内异生物质的代谢[1]CYP1A2酶由人类CYP1A2基因编码。[2]
